The capitalist must make an application for conditional residency by submitting an I-485 request. This petition needs to be sent within six months of the I-526 approval and should consist of proof that the financial investment was made which it has actually produced at least 10 full-time tasks for U.S. employees. The USCIS will assess the I-485 request and either authorize it or demand extra evidence.


Within 90 days of the conditional residency expiry date, the financier should send an I-829 petition to remove the conditions on their residency. This application has to consist of evidence that the investment was sustained and that it created at the very least 10 full time work for U (EB5 Immigrant Investor Program).S. employees.

The minimum quantity of resources required for the EB-5 visa program may be decreased from $1,050,000 to $800,000 if the financial investment is made in a business entity that lies in a targeted work area (TEA). To qualify for the TEA designation, the EB-5 project need to either be in a backwoods or in a location that has high unemployment.

Allow's break it down. The is an existing investment-based migration program designed to boost the U.S. economic situation. Established in 1990, it approves international investors a if they fulfill the following criteria: Minimum of $800,000 in a Targeted Work Area (TEA) or $1. EB5 Immigrant Investor Program.05 million in various other areas. The financial investment has to create or preserve at the very least 10 full-time work for united state


Funds should be placed in a service enterprise, either with straight financial investment or a Regional Facility. Lots of EB-5 projects supply a roi, though earnings can vary. Investors can proactively join the united state economic climate, taking advantage of possible company growth while protecting a pathway to united state irreversible residency.
